首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 125 毫秒
1.
PC-PLC控制系统的串口通讯监控程序设计   总被引:1,自引:0,他引:1  
基于PC-PLC控制系统串口通讯技术和对串口通讯故障问题的研究,提出了运行于PC和PLC问的串口通讯监控程序的设计方法,给出了分别用VB和梯形图编辑的示例程序.程序可监测系统通讯失败和通讯受干扰造成信息错误的故障,并发出相应的故障报警信息,从而实现了PC和PLC两方对串口通讯的监控.这些成果应用于一种测量三维物体轮廓设备的控制系统监控软件的开发与研究中,提高了控制系统的整体稳定性和可靠性.  相似文献   

2.
串口被广泛应用于计算机和单片机之间的数据通讯,在工业控制应用程序开发中,常常面临串口通讯问题。文章对.NET平台下实现串口通讯的方法做了一些探讨。  相似文献   

3.
介绍了基于Visual C++的串口通信程序以及S7-200 PLC的自由口通讯模式,用于在自动化仓库进行控制过程中进行数据传递,实现了系统的实时性和交互性。  相似文献   

4.
基于VxWorks环境与仿真终端的串口通信设计   总被引:3,自引:0,他引:3  
介绍了嵌入式操作系统和串口通信的特点,接着以串口通信为例,介绍了在VxWorks环境下对设备访问的技术和一般的嵌入式软件开发流程,然后介绍了用VisualC++设计仿真终端串口通信的方法。在介绍上述理论的基础上,两者均给出了实例进行说明,最后给出了双机通讯调试的一些经验总结。可以推广到其它通讯方式的设计,也可以用作机器人仿真系统的设计,具有较大的应用价值。  相似文献   

5.
提出了一种利用嵌入式微处理器设计的智能四串口通讯模块.主、从CPU协调控制信息传输, 由从CPU负责串口的接收和发送,使主CPU的通讯任务占用很小的系统资源,并使用CPLD技术及高速串口集成芯片.说明该串口通讯扩展模块具有智能可编程、实时并行的特点,能够满足实际工业控制对象的的需求.  相似文献   

6.
介绍如何编写基于java的数据采集串口通讯,结合实际应用,对采用Javax.comm类库进行串口通信设计进行了阐述。  相似文献   

7.
介绍了在Windows 2000平台下使用Visualc++6.0开发工具用API串口通讯函数实现PC机与单片机AT89C51的串口通信,重点介绍计算机采用事件驱动异步I/O方式的通信实现及AT89C51、MAX232和PC机串口接线和AT89C51的编程设置。  相似文献   

8.
介绍了Windows环境下串口通讯编程常用的方法,并重点介绍了使用CSerialPort类运用多线程技术实现多串口通讯。  相似文献   

9.
提出了一种在PC/104上进行多串口通讯的设计方法,介绍了多串口通讯在DOS平台上的软件设计,采用C语言进行编程,可以方便地移植到其他的平台上.  相似文献   

10.
本文利用Visual C++开发工具并结合OPC Server、串口通信技术,设计开发了基于工业PC和西门子PLC系统与单片机电梯升降控制板集成的平面移动式立体车库上位机监控管理系统,该系统解决了PLC主站与单片机控制板从站的通讯问题,实现了存取车动画显示、通讯数据监控、IC卡注册收费、存取车记录查询、故障信息查询等功能,系统先进可靠、通讯稳定、人机界面友好、操作维护方便.  相似文献   

11.
基于TMS320C6713的McBSP和EDMA实现串口通信   总被引:2,自引:0,他引:2  
针对TI公司的DSP芯片TMS320C6713,利用片上同步多通道缓冲串行口(McBSP)和增强型直接存储器存取(EDMA)实现了串口通信功能。该方案解决了芯片只有同步串口而不能进行异步传输的问题,丰富了接口功能。  相似文献   

12.
本文简单介绍了GPS系统,讨论了Windows环境下的串行通信方式,着重讨论计算机与GPS-OEM板的串行通信,并给出硬件电路和软件源代码。  相似文献   

13.
文章针对煤矿监测监控系统中RS485与RS232串口通信以及RS485之间的隔离问题,提出了基于MSP430矿用低功耗串行隔离转换器的设计方案。详细介绍了该转换器的功能及其硬件、软件模块的设计。  相似文献   

14.
基于VC6的分布式仿真系统多线程串行通信的实现   总被引:8,自引:0,他引:8  
在介绍串行通信的基本原理和方法的基础上,针对某分布式仿真系统高效数据通讯的需要,结合Windows环境下的多任务并发机制,研究了采用VC6的不同函数实现基于分时串行实时通信的方法,阐述了多线程任务的实现,并对如何在SDI应用程序中实现基于控件的多线程串行通信进行了深入分析。该仿真系统中采用邦员机作为上位机,ADAM系列模块作为下位机,通过1对8串口卡实现上位机分时控制ADAM模块并进行通信,最后给出了基本通讯程序。  相似文献   

15.
提出了基于RS-485和Modbus通信协议的分布式伺服测角系统的体系结构,详细讨论了用VC并结合Win32API函数和多线程技术开发Modbus串口通信类以及利用此通信类实现PC与富士触摸屏的通信;试用结果表明该系统结构简单、易于实现、通信实时性较强。  相似文献   

16.
基于FPGA的多功能多路舵机控制器的实现   总被引:1,自引:0,他引:1  
利用现场可编程门阵列(FPGA)构建了一个可编程片上系统(SOPC)实现能同时控制多个伺服舵机的控制器,用于遥控/自控飞艇的控制。该片上系统的硬件部分主要由串口通信模块、NIOS-IICPU模块、脉宽调制(PWM)信号发生模块、PWM信号脉宽计数模块以及多路开关模块组成。软件部分主要是串口通信软件。其中,PWM信号发生模块可通过串口通信灵活地设置每路PWM信号的占空比。仿真和实验结果表明,该控制器可根据串口通信数据,可靠地对每个伺服舵机进行独立控制,且舵机运行平稳无颤振。  相似文献   

17.
串口数据通信能够实现计算机与外部设备之间的数据传输,广泛应用于实时监控和工业自动化系统中,为此开发高效、快速、实用的串口数据通信系统尤为重要。从串口数据通信实现的过程出发,详细介绍了使用VB6.0的MSComm控件、使用SerialPort串口通讯类和调用API库中的通信函数三种方法实现串口数据通信的过程。并以农业生产蔬菜大棚自动杀虫灯数据采集分析程序为例,应用VS2012集成开发环境从基于API函数库实现串口数据通信系统的设计思路、打开串口和接收数据等通用类方法设计入手,实现了自动杀虫灯数据采集分析串口数据通信程序在VS2012中的设计。实验结果显示,在VS2012系统中采用API函数库实现的串口数据采集通信系统,编程效率较高、可移植性强,同时适合于对通信质量要求较高,传输距离较远的应用场合。  相似文献   

18.
比较了Windows下的三种串口通信编程方法,画出了CSerialPort类多线程串口通信的模型框图,给出了VC 下多线程串口通信的编程实现方法.  相似文献   

19.
本文结合雷达模拟器的设计实现,讨论了在Windows2000环境下实现串口通信编程的方法,并通过以API函数编写的程序为实例,分析了利用线程控制读写的方法.并给出其具体实现过程,成功地实现了PC机与DSP接口之间的串行通信。该实现方法适用于一般的串口通信.具有一定的代表性。  相似文献   

20.
基于多线程的串口通信软件的设计与实现   总被引:10,自引:0,他引:10  
吴先亮  刘春生 《控制工程》2004,11(2):171-174
针对串口通信实时性和系统资源利用的不足,提出了基于多线程技术和自定义消息机制的异步串口通信的设计思想。结合串口通信的机理和多线程同步方式,分析了Win32系统下多线程异步串口通信程序的开发方法。用Delphi实现了加油站中央控制系统中PC机与单片机间的串行通信软件,给出了软件的设计思路,一般步骤和部分程序代码。目前该通信软件已稳定地运行在各加油站中央控制系统中,促进了石油行业自动化的发展,也为相关行业实现自动化提供了帮助。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号